JSW Neo, UPPCL sign deal for 1,500 MW pumped hydro storage project

Power Generation  -  May 05,2025  - 

JSW Neo Energy has signed a long-term agreement (PHSPPA) with the Uttar Pradesh Power Corporation (UPPCL) to supply pumped hydro storage power. The agreement is for providing 1,500 MW/12,000 MWh of energy storage using pumped hydro.

The agreement will last for 40 years. JSW Neo Energy will receive a fixed payment of Rs 77.2 lakh per MW each year for the capacity provided. The project will be built in the Sonbhadra district of Uttar Pradesh. It is designed to release stored energy for up to eight hours each day, with a maximum of six hours straight. It is planned to start operating within the next six years.

With this agreement, the total amount of energy storage capacity that JSW has committed to has reached 28.3 GWh. Out of this, 26.4 GWh comes from pumped storage projects (PSP). The company is actively working towards its goal of having 40 GWh of energy storage capacity by the year 2030.
